Analysis

The most recent figure for afolu — emissions (co2eq) from n2o in Least Developed Countries (LDCs) is 382,291 kt, measured in 2023.

Compared with earlier readings it is up 0.8% on the previous year and up 6.1% over ten years.

Over the whole period, afolu — emissions (co2eq) from n2o in Least Developed Countries (LDCs) peaked at 391,716 kt in 2020 and was at its lowest, 222,955 kt, in 1996.

That places Least Developed Countries (LDCs) 2nd out of 22 regions with data for 2023, putting it in the top 10%.

The long-run direction has been consistently rising across the 34 years of available data.

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
